Besides BOD, other tests that assess the organic content of wastewater are the ___ and __ tests.

Explanation:
Testing organic content beyond BOD is typically done with chemical oxygen demand (COD) and total organic carbon (TOC). COD uses a chemical oxidant to break down organic matter and measures the amount of oxygen consumed, giving a practical estimate of the total organic load that can be oxidized—often in mg/L of oxygen. It responds quickly and includes both biodegradable and some nonbiodegradable organics, making it a useful complement to BOD, which reflects only what microorganisms can oxidize under specific conditions. TOC directly measures the amount of carbon in organic compounds, reported as mg/L of carbon. This provides a straightforward gauge of organic matter present, independent of how easily it can be biologically degraded. The other options don’t target organic content: TSS and VSS relate to solids, not the organic fraction; pH and alkalinity pertain to chemical properties and buffering capacity; nitrates and phosphates are inorganic nutrients rather than measures of organic material.
